The Mistake
2015
Elle Kennedy
He's a player in more ways than one… College junior John Logan can get any girl he wants. For this hockey star, life is a parade of parties and hookups, but behind his killer grins and easygoing charm, he hides growing despair about the dead-end road he'll be forced to walk after graduation. A sexy encounter with freshman Grace Ivers is just the distraction he needs, but when a thoughtless mistake pushes her away, Logan plans to spend his final year proving to her that he's worth a second chance. Now he's going to need to up his game… After a less than stellar freshman year, Grace is back at Briar University, older, wiser, and so over the arrogant hockey player she nearly handed her V-card to. She's not a charity case, and she's not the quiet butterfly she was when they first hooked up. If Logan expects her to roll over and beg like all his other puck bunnies, he can think again. He wants her back? He'll have to work for it. This time around, she'll be the one in the driver's seat, and she plans on driving him wild.
Only With You
2024
E. Salvador
Senior year should be easy. Unfortunately, it's going to be anything but that for Julianna Sparks. Due to unforeseen circumstances, Julianna moves in with two of her friends, who also happen to be best friends with the guy she hates. But that's not the only issue… she’s three weeks into school, and struggling to understand calculus II. Her need to make her parents proud has her willing to do anything, even if it means putting her pride aside to seek tutoring from Landon. Landon Taylor’s goal of cruising to the end of his senior year falls apart when his best friends take in the girl he hates. Now he's doing everything in his power to avoid her, and immediately turns her down when she asks him to tutor her. His plan would've worked out until an unfortunate circumstance forces him to agree. Now they're spending more time together than either one of them would've liked. But as time goes on, they realize that maybe being in each other's company isn't so bad after all. And that there might be more. But will they acknowledge what it is before the semester is over, or will they let their mutual hatred stand in their way?
